更新记录

1.1.0(2025-01-09) 下载此版本

Bug Fixes

  • 修复打包产物packge.json中repository,方便上传uniapp插件库 (02adc16)

Features

  • 新增H5端保存图片 (4d646ef)

Performance Improvements

  • 新增开发模式调试 (45d3161)

1.0.4(2025-01-07) 下载此版本

修复dist包中版本号的问题


平台兼容性

Vue2 Vue3
App 快应用 微信小程序 支付宝小程序 百度小程序 字节小程序 QQ小程序
HBuilderX 3.1.0 app-vue
钉钉小程序 快手小程序 飞书小程序 京东小程序 鸿蒙元服务
× × × × ×
H5-Safari Android Browser 微信浏览器(Android) QQ浏览器(Android) Chrome IE Edge Firefox PC-Safari
× × × × × × × × ×

u-barcode

uniapp条形码组件,利用jsbarcode改造

API

属性:

属性 说明 类型 默认值
show 是否展示输出 boolean true
cid 组件canvasId string 'u-barcode-canvas'
width 条形码宽度,同jsbarcode number 2
height 条形码高度,同jsbarcode number 100
unit 宽高单位 string 'px'(目前支持rpx)
val 条形码内容,同jsbarcode的text string ''
outputImage 是否生成base64图片 boolean false
format 条形码格式,同jsbarcode string 'CODE128'
options 其他参数,参照jsbarcode object {}

事件:

事件名称 说明 回调参数
result 获取base64图片数据 (base64) => void

方法:

方法名称 描述
makeCode(val: string, otherOptions: object) 生成条形码(这里会覆盖props的里面的参数)
clearCode() 清空条形码
saveCode({fileName: string}) 非H5端将条形码图片保存到系统相册,H5端下载图片(fileName适用于H5端)

调试

cd ./example
pnpm i
pnpm run dev:h5

构建

pnpm i
pnpm run build

隐私、权限声明

1. 本插件需要申请的系统权限列表:

2. 本插件采集的数据、发送的服务器地址、以及数据用途说明:

插件不采集任何数据

3. 本插件是否包含广告,如包含需详细说明广告表达方式、展示频率:

许可协议

MIT License

Copyright (c) 2024 xiezhenghua123

Permission is hereby granted, free of charge, to any person obtaining a copy of this software and associated documentation files (the "Software"), to deal in the Software without restriction, including without limitation the rights to use, copy, modify, merge, publish, distribute, sublicense, and/or sell copies of the Software, and to permit persons to whom the Software is furnished to do so, subject to the following conditions:

The above copyright notice and this permission notice shall be included in all copies or substantial portions of the Software.

TH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Y, F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L THE A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ING FROM, O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N THE SOFTWARE.

暂无用户评论。

使用中有什么不明白的地方,就向插件作者提问吧~ 我要提问